Baseball Preview: McLean County Cougars vs. Ohio County Eagles

For the second straight game, McLean County will face off against Ohio County. The Cougars will face off against the Eagles at 5:30 p.m. on Friday. McLean County is strutting in with some hitting muscle as they've averaged 8.5 runs per game this season.

While McLean County's victory against Ohio County wasn't quite the blowout it was the last time the pair played, they still came out on top. The Cougars won by a run and slipped past the Eagles 7-6. The win continues a trend for the Cougars in their matchups with the Eagles: they've now won five in a row.

Nash Lee looked comfortable as he pitched 2.2 innings while giving up just one earned run off three hits. He has been nothing but reliable on the mound: he hasn't given up more than two walks in 12 consecutive appearances.

At the plate, McLean County's victory was truly a team effort as six different players contributed at least one hit. One of them was Layden Bozarth, who went 1-for-4 with one stolen base, two RBI, and one run.

McLean County's win bumped their record up to 20-7. As for Ohio County, their defeat dropped their record down to 17-8.

Ohio County's pitching crew has a crucial task ahead of them: McLean County hasn't had any issues making contact this season, having earned a batting average of .313. It's a different story for Ohio County, though, as they've only averaged .239. Will they be able to contain McLean County's hitters?
